Breeding Industrial Park is a white (non-hispanic) neighborhood in Athens with 2 census tracts and a population of 6,816 residents. The neighborhood's pop-weighted eviction-risk score of 3/10 (Lower tier) blends state law, county-level filing rates, parent-city politics, and tract-specific rent-to-income ratios + poverty. 28% of renters here pay at least 30% of household income on rent, and 3% are severely cost-burdened (≥50% of income). Average gross rent of $1,276/month sits 42% higher than the Athens citywide average ($899).

What is the eviction-risk score for Breeding Industrial Park?
Breeding Industrial Park scores 3/10 (Lower tier) across 2 census tracts. The pop-weighted Eviction Risk Score blends state law, county filing rates, parent-city politics, and tract-specific rent-to-income and poverty signals.
Q2
How does Breeding Industrial Park compare to Athens overall?
Breeding Industrial Park scores 1.0 points higher than Athens overall (2/10). Renters spend 28% of income on rent vs 26% citywide. Average rent: $1,276 vs $899.
Q3
What is the average rent in Breeding Industrial Park?
Average gross rent in Breeding Industrial Park is $1,276/month (pop-weighted across 2 census tracts, ACS 5-year 2023). 28% of renter households are cost-burdened.
Q4
What percentage of Breeding Industrial Park residents are renters?
27% of Breeding Industrial Park households are renter-occupied (vs 36% in Athens). The neighborhood has 6,816 residents.
